What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To make sense of the value of freestyle trap beats, it's important to initially break down what a freestyle beat actually is. In simple terms, a freestyle beat is an crucial track that is created for artists to rap or sing over without the demand for pre-written lyrics or tunes. It's implied to inspire off-the-cuff efficiencies, encouraging rap artists to provide spontaneous and commonly more raw, impulsive verses.

A freestyle type beat differs a little from a regular instrumental because it's structured in a way that provides musicians room to take a breath. These beats frequently have less melodic aspects, leaving room for elaborate circulations and effective wordplay. They're also normally extra repeated than typical track instrumentals, guaranteeing that the rapper or vocalist can easily locate their groove and ride the beat without getting lost in intricate plans.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the branch of freestyle beats, there is a details subset known as freestyle trap beat. Trap music, stemming from the southern United States, is characterized by bulky use 808 bass drums, quickly hi-hat patterns, and dark, irritable tunes. It's a noise that has actually expanded in popularity throughout the years, becoming one of the most significant categories in contemporary r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these trademark factors and fuse them with the liberty and versatility of freestyle beats, resulting in a effective blending. These beats are perfect for artists aiming to bring energy and hostility to their verses while still keeping the freedom to explore different flows and designs.

DaBaby Type Beat: A Modern Freestyle Icon

Amongst the many variations of freestyle catch beats, the DaBaby type beat has actually become one of one of the most popular. DaBaby type beats are inspired by the trademark sound of the North Carolina rap artist DaBaby, understood for his speedy shipment, memorable hooks, and hard-hitting manufacturing. These beats normally feature rapid tempos, punchy 808s, and minimalistic yet hostile tunes, making them best for high-energy freestyle performances.

Why DaBaby Type Beats Work So perfect for Freestyles

1. Fast Tempos: The quick rate of a DaBaby type beat motivates rap artists to deliver rapid-fire flows, forcing them to think on their feet and press their lyrical boundaries.
2. Straightforward Yet Memorable Melodies: Unlike some trap beats that can be overly complicated, DaBaby type beats are frequently developed around simple, repeated melodies that leave space for the rap artist's vocals to beam.
3. Compelling Drums: The hostile percussion in these beats includes an component of urgency, driving the musician to match the beat's strength with their verses.

Whether you're a follower of DaBaby's music or not, there's no denying the influence his noise has actually carried modern-day freestyle society. The DaBaby type beat is a staple in the freestyle beat world, offering rappers a system to display their speed, precision, and charm.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that producers offer totally free use, typically for non-commercial objectives. While the beats can be used for demonstrations, freestyles, and social media content, artists usually need to shop a certificate if they intend to launch the tune readily (i.e., on streaming platforms or available for sale).

This version has been a game-changer, allowing young artists to experiment with their sound, exercise their freestyling, and build an internet-based visibility without needing to fret about production expenses.
